Everything about them works nicely. REX and then have a nice defensive unit in the midgame to protect your vast empire. The UB is also underrated, +25% culture may sound fair but once its in action you really appreciate it. Plus, he's got cheap libraries, courthouses, theatres, colosseums.

Here's a good counter: knights with Combat/Pinch. They are stronger, have an extra move, and can be cheaply upgraded to cuirassiers, which are even better at trashing the Oromo with 12 Str! Those first strikes don't do you any good against cavalry!
